Road paving work on Front Street in Greenport is scheduled for the coming week.
According to information on the Village of Greenport’s website, the schedule will include milling on Monday night from 9 p.m. until 5 a.m.
Next, on Tuesday, underlayment preparation will take place from 9 p.m. until 5 a.m.
On Wednesday night, from 9 p.m. until 5 a.m., paving will kick off. And on Thursday night, during the same hours, striping will take place.
The schedule is weather permitting and may change, according to the village website.
For months, residents have been crying out about the state of the village’s roads and asking for much-needed repairs. Road repair became an important during the recent campaign season, with candidates vowing to address the situation.
